30 year anniversary seats question

Got all four seats from a 97camaro to put in my 89bird for $48 recently and noticed the bowtie with the number 30. Were these standard on all 97s or were they part of a 30 year anniversary option. (assuming there was an option.) Just curious. is there a 4thgen site?

All 97's had the 30th logo. The ann cars where white with orange stripes, and had either all white leather, or white leather with white/black houndstooth stitching in the middle. With embroidered camaro/30 ann logos. A little more than they did for our 25th ann cars but...oh well..
